摘要: ◼ jQuery是一个工厂函数( 别名$ ),调用该函数,会根据传入参数类型来返回匹配到元素的集合,一般把该集合称为jQuery对象。  如果传入假值:返回一个空的集合。  如果传入选择器:返回在在documnet中所匹配到元素的集合。  如果传入元素:返回包含该元素的集合。  如果传入HT 阅读全文
posted @ 2024-10-24 17:43 韩德才 阅读(7) 评论(0) 推荐(0) 编辑
摘要: ◼ 和 jQuery库一样,许多JavaScript库也会使用 $ 作为函数名或变量名。 在 jQuery 中,$ 是jQuery的别名。 如果我们在使用jQuery库之前,其它库已经使用了 $ 函数或者变量,这时就会出现冲突的情况。 这时我们可以通过调用jQuery中的noConflict函 阅读全文
posted @ 2024-10-24 16:09 韩德才 阅读(7) 评论(0) 推荐(0) 编辑
摘要: ◼ jQuery监听document的DOMContentLoaded事件的四种方案 $( document ).ready( handler ) : deprecated $( "document" ).ready( handler ) : deprecated $().ready( han 阅读全文
posted @ 2024-10-24 16:02 韩德才 阅读(11) 评论(0) 推荐(0) 编辑
摘要: XMLHttpRequest 实现文件上传 //XHR 文件上传可以查看进度 const uploadBtn = document.querySelector(".upload") uploadBtn.onclick = function(){ //1.创建对象 const xhr = new XM 阅读全文
posted @ 2024-10-24 12:21 韩德才 阅读(34) 评论(0) 推荐(0) 编辑
摘要: 认识Fetch和Fetch API ◼ Fetch可以看做是早期的XMLHttpRequest的替代方案,它提供了一种更加现代的处理方案: 比如返回值是一个Promise,提供了一种更加优雅的处理结果方式 ✓ 在请求发送成功时,调用resolve回调then; ✓ 在请求发送失败时,调用rejec 阅读全文
posted @ 2024-10-24 11:52 韩德才 阅读(24) 评论(0) 推荐(0) 编辑
摘要: <script> function hdcajax ({ url, method = "get", data = {}, timeout = 1000, headers = {}, success, failure }={}){ //1.创建对象 const xhr = new XMLHttpReq 阅读全文
posted @ 2024-10-24 10:32 韩德才 阅读(2) 评论(0) 推荐(0) 编辑